SALARY
Lower Division Clerk (LDC)/ Junior Secretariat Assistant (JSA): Pay Level-2 (Rs. 19,900-63,200).
Data Entry Operator (DEO): Pay Level-4(Rs. 25,500-81,100) and Level-5(Rs. 29,200-92,300).
Data Entry Operator, Grade ‘A’: Pay Level-4(Rs. 25,500-81,100).
VACANCY
There are approx. 3131 tentative vacancies. However, firm
number of vacancies will be determined in due course. Updated vacancies, if any,
along with post-wise & category-wise vacancies will be made available on the
website of the Commission (https://ssc.gov.in> Candidate’s Corner> Tentative
Vacancy) in due course. Candidates may note that State-wise/ Zone-wise vacancies
are not collected by the Commission. Candidates are advised to approach the
concerned User Departments for information pertaining to zone-wise/state-wise
vacancies.
AGE LIMIT
Age limit
for the posts is 18-27 years i.e. Candidates born not before 02-01-1999 and not later
than 01-01-2008 are eligible to apply.
The upper age-limit prescribed above will be relaxable:
(a) up to a maximum of five years if a candidate belongs to a Scheduled Caste or a Scheduled Tribe;
(b) up to a maximum of three years in the case of candidates belonging to Other Backward Classes who are eligible to avail of reservation applicable to such candidates;
EDUCATION QUALIFICATION
For Data Entry Operator (DEO)/ DEO Grade ‘A’ in the Office of Comptroller and Auditor General of India (C&AG), Ministry of Consumer Affairs, Food and Public Distribution, and Ministry of Culture: 12th Standard pass in Science stream with Mathematics as a subject from a recognized Board or equivalent.
For LDC/ JSA and DEO/ DEO Grade ‘A’ (except DEOs in Department/ Ministry mentioned at Para 8.1 above): Candidates must have passed 12th Standard or equivalent examination from a recognized Board or University.
The candidates who have appeared in their 12th Standard or equivalent examination can also apply, however they must possess Essential qualification on or before the cutoff date i.e. 01-08-2025

HOW TO APPLY
Apply Mode : Online
All the candidates who wish to apply in response to this Notice and have not generated their One-Time Registration (OTR) on the new website (https://ssc.gov.in) will be required to do so as the earlier OTR generated on the old website (https://ssc.nic.in) will not be functional for the new website. Subsequent to OTR, the candidates can proceed to fill the application for the examination. Once an OTR has been generated on the new website, it will continue to remain valid for all the examinations to be applied for on the new website.

APPLICATION FEE
Fee payable: Rs 100/- (Rs one hundred only).
Women candidates and candidates belonging to Scheduled Castes (SC), Scheduled Tribes (ST), Persons with Benchmark Disabilities (PwBD) and Ex-servicemen (ESM) eligible for reservation are exempted from payment of fee.
Fee can be paid online through BHIM UPI, Net Banking or by using Visa, MasterCard, Maestro, RuPay Credit or Debit cards.
